Case SR270 vs Caterpillar 247B: Which Is the Better Value?
The Case SR270 averages $38,865 CAD at auction, compared to $21,335 for the Caterpillar 247B. That's a $17,530 difference. Based on 18 verified Canadian auction results tracked by TrackCheck, here's the full breakdown.
The Verdict
The Caterpillar 247B is the better value buy for most Canadian buyers, averaging $17,530 less than the SR270.

What are the key differences between SR270 and 247B?
- Price: The 247B is $17,530 cheaper on average (45% savings).
- Track Type: SR270 is a wheeled skid steer (SSL) while 247B is a compact track loader (CTL). CTLs have better traction on soft ground; wheeled units are faster and cheaper to maintain.
- Usage: Used SR270s average 2,127 hours while 247Bs average 3,652 hours.

How do SR270 and 247B prices compare by year?
| Year | Case SR270 | Caterpillar 247B |
|---|---|---|
| 2016 | $37,692 (4) | — |
| 2015 | $40,039 (4) | — |
| 2007 | — | $24,222 (4) |
| 2006 | — | $20,675 (4) |
| 2005 | — | $16,881 (2) |
Prices in CAD. Numbers in parentheses are sample size. Lower price highlighted.
